lazy Sundays

This morning my alarm went off, and I turned it off.

And I stayed in bed and went back to sleep; multiple times, I woke up and thought about what I “should” be doing.

I could have been writing. I could have been working out. I could have been meditating.

Podcast clips from the hustle crowd made me feel like I was wasting precious time.

But it was the last Sunday of summer break. Everyone else was sleeping. It was cloudy and possibly raining. Staying in bed a little longer wasn’t going to hurt anything or anyone.

When I finally got out of bed, I thought about the stories I was allowing to interrupt my morning rest.

There will come a time, soon enough, when the busyness of life will take away the opportunity to stay in bed a little longer.

There’s a time to hustle. There’s a time to grind. There’s a time to get up early.

But sometimes, you should just stay in bed a little longer and steal a little more rest.
